Frequently Asked Questions
What are the best places to stay in Essex?
Stays near Essex Village immerse you in historic charm, shaded streets, and classic New England architecture. Many vacation rentals are located close to the Connecticut River, surrounded by boutiques, galleries, and local dining.
What are the best things to do in Essex with kids?
Children often enjoy the Essex Steam Train, hands-on activities at the Connecticut River Museum, and time spent in picnic-friendly waterfront parks. Boat rides and nature walks provide memorable family experiences.
What are some of the best things to do in Essex?
You can explore the Connecticut River Museum, board the Essex Steam Train for a scenic ride, or browse unique shops and galleries in the historic village. Riverside walks and leisurely meals in local eateries are frequently enjoyed.
How is the weather in Essex?
Essex has cold winters averaging 24–38°F (-4–4°C) with moderate snowfall, and warm summers near 68–83°F (20–29°C) with humid afternoons. Spring and autumn offer milder weather, ideal for outdoor exploring.
When is the best time to visit Essex?
Late spring through early autumn is often recommended for warmer weather and seasonal activities, with temperatures generally between 52–83°F (11–29°C). Many visitors enjoy foliage in autumn and riverside walks in milder months.

What is Essex known for?
Essex is known for its well-preserved colonial streets, classic Connecticut River scenery, and historic maritime heritage. The area frequently draws visitors interested in river cruises, historic homes, and local museums.

What are the most popular events or festivals in Essex?
Annual traditions like the Groundhog Day Parade and Trees in the Rigging are frequently celebrated in Essex. Summer concerts on the green and riverfront festivals featuring boat parades also draw local crowds.
